le_datamoshing
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entesRévision précédenteProchaine révision | Révision précédente | ||
le_datamoshing [2021/07/18 00:22] – Benjamin Labomedia | le_datamoshing [2023/08/29 14:24] (Version actuelle) – Benjamin Labomedia | ||
---|---|---|---|
Ligne 82: | Ligne 82: | ||
==== Exemple pratique de datamoshing avec un script perl ==== | ==== Exemple pratique de datamoshing avec un script perl ==== | ||
+ | |||
+ | Un script perl fort amusant AutodataMosh : https:// | ||
=== Préparation de la vidéo === | === Préparation de la vidéo === | ||
Ligne 121: | Ligne 123: | ||
ffmpeg -y -i 00076.wav -i SOUIRCE.avi -vcodec copy -acodec copy DESTINATIONwithSound.avi | ffmpeg -y -i 00076.wav -i SOUIRCE.avi -vcodec copy -acodec copy DESTINATIONwithSound.avi | ||
+ | |||
+ | Il existe plusieurs paramètres pour préparer la vidéo en xvid et placer les images clefs là où le script de datamoshing va ensuite les enlever | ||
+ | |||
+ | Ici on met une image clef quasi toutes les 2 images, ça va faire des plans très rapprochés pour systématiser le glissement de plans ensuite | ||
+ | ffmpeg -threads 12 -i videnentre.mp4 -vcodec libxvid -b 50000k -g 2 -sc_threshold 1000000000 videmoshed.xvid.avi; | ||
+ | |||
+ | Voir plus bas pour d' | ||
=== Data Moshing === | === Data Moshing === | ||
Ligne 175: | Ligne 184: | ||
ffmpeg -threads 12 -i Unborn0x9-Marseille-2020-11-13.moshed128-25audio.wav -i Unborn0x9-Marseille-2020-11-13.moshed128-25audio.mov -c:v libx264 -profile high -c:a aac -b:a 256k Unborn0x9-Marseille-2020-11-13.moshed128-25audio.mp4 | ffmpeg -threads 12 -i Unborn0x9-Marseille-2020-11-13.moshed128-25audio.wav -i Unborn0x9-Marseille-2020-11-13.moshed128-25audio.mov -c:v libx264 -profile high -c:a aac -b:a 256k Unborn0x9-Marseille-2020-11-13.moshed128-25audio.mp4 | ||
**Si le résultat glitch au niveau temporel, on cut à 10 minutes** | **Si le résultat glitch au niveau temporel, on cut à 10 minutes** | ||
- | ffmpeg -threads 12 -to 9:59 -i Unborn0x9-Marseille-2020-11-13.moshed128-25audio.mp4 -c:v copy -c:a copy Unborn0x9-Marseille-2020-11-13.moshed128-25audio-10mn.mp4 | + | |
Voir le résultat ; https:// | Voir le résultat ; https:// | ||
Ligne 217: | Ligne 226: | ||
* Glitch Codec tutorial http:// | * Glitch Codec tutorial http:// | ||
* Une autre ! http:// | * Une autre ! http:// | ||
- | * A voir quelques tutos sur [[http:// | + | * A voir quelques tutos sur [[http:// |
+ | * Un tutorial complet (en anglais) sur la théorie et l' | ||
{{vimeo> | {{vimeo> | ||
Ligne 237: | Ligne 247: | ||
* Un logiciel pour macos x GoldMosh http:// | * Un logiciel pour macos x GoldMosh http:// | ||
* Un plug-in pour quartz composer http:// | * Un plug-in pour quartz composer http:// | ||
+ | * Un outil libre et ouvert, écrit en python, pour appliquer différentes techniques de datamoshing à un fichier vidéo : https:// | ||
+ | * Un outil en python très complet avec une interface graphique (payante) pour win https:// | ||
le_datamoshing.txt · Dernière modification : 2023/08/29 14:24 de Benjamin Labomedia